Artcraft Manor, Long Beach,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Artcraft Manor?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Artcraft Manor Studio Apartments | $1,671 | $1,395 | $2,200 |
| Artcraft Manor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,246 | $700 | $9,737 |
| Artcraft Manor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,900 | $1,895 | $9,219 |
| Artcraft Manor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,134 | $1,495 | $10,000+ |
